Miniaturizing Modernism: Richard Pettibone Paints the Neuberger’s Rickey Collection

ON VIEW:  January 23—June 16, 2019

Important works by well-known artists donated to the Neuberger Museum by George and Edith Rickey are displayed alongside miniature “copies” that the Rickeys commissioned artist Richard Pettibone to create as “mementos” of the donated works.

This is the only collection, public or private, in which Pettibone’s commissioned works are preserved together with their corresponding originals.
